The Herfindahl-Hirschman Index (HHI) for this ZIP code — calculated from each wired and fixed-wireless provider's share of local coverage — is 4,137, classifying it as a highly concentrated market under U.S. Department of Justice guidelines. A highly concentrated market means one or two providers control most of the coverage, which can limit competitive pricing for consumers.

Fixed wireless internet — including 5G home internet services — is available from T-Mobile and Verizon 5G Home, reaching 55% of addresses (well above the national fixed wireless average of 32%). Fixed wireless offers a no-installation alternative that is increasingly competitive with cable for everyday internet use, with speeds typically ranging from 50-300 Mbps download. Unlike satellite, fixed wireless delivers lower latency (20-40 ms), making it viable for video conferencing and gaming. Satellite internet (Viasat, HughesNet, Starlink) reaches addresses that wired broadband can't. Starlink's low-Earth-orbit (LEO) technology delivers 20-60 ms latency — a major improvement over geostationary services at 600+ ms — making it a practical choice for rural households without fixed-line options.

Minnesota received $652 million in federal BEAD funding. The Minnesota Office of Broadband Development is currently in the challenge phase, which means providers and communities can dispute the FCC broadband maps that determine which locations qualify for funding — a critical step before deployment grants are awarded. The Affordable Connectivity Program (ACP) previously provided up to $30/month subsidies for eligible households, though federal funding expired in 2024. Some providers continue offering voluntary low-income discounts.

The Mankato market operates inside ZIP 56003, which rolls up to the broader 560-prefix region used by the FCC and state broadband offices for grant targeting. Because MN broadband dollars tend to flow ZIP-by-ZIP through the state's BEAD challenge and deployment process, Mankato residents should track updates on the Minnesota broadband office's project map — funded fiber extensions into 56003 often arrive 12-36 months after the grant is awarded, and the posted availability here reflects today's reported footprint rather than planned expansions.
